Incredible Safari experience, Incredible Organisation
We took an 11-day safari adventure with Wivi Agency in Tanzania from September 3 to September 14, 2025, and it was an unforgettable trip! We visited Tarangire, Lake Natron, Serengeti, and Ngorongoro.
Our guide, Fredy, was a true professional—experienced, friendly, and extremely knowledgeable about wildlife and the ecosystem. Thanks to his expertise, we captured many amazing photos and videos. We also learned fascinating facts, like how giraffes strip acacia leaves without being hurt by the thorns, how and where lions mate, and the role of the dominant female in an ostrich flock.
We had a special request to photograph grey crowned cranes, and Fredy went above and beyond. Not only did we find them—we captured far more than we expected. It was truly a highlight of the trip!
I also took a balloon ride organized by Wivi Agency through Elias. The wind was stronger than normal, so we had a challenging takeoff and landing—but the ride itself was fabulous. Captain David skillfully navigated us over herds of migrating wildebeest, zebras, gazelles, impalas, topi, elands, waterbucks, buffalo, elephants, and even lions. An unforgettable aerial view of the Serengeti!
We stayed in a mix of hotels, lodges, and camps. Most accommodations were clean and comfortable, though one camp had some minor solar panel issues. Meals and packed lunches were delicious and well-prepared. Transportation was smooth and comfortable in a sturdy 4x4 Land Cruiser, stocked with plenty of water, Coca-Cola, beer, and wine.
We were a large group with multiple vehicles for the game drives, and all the drivers communicated and helped each other throughout the trip, ensuring we didn’t miss anything important.
Overall, Wivi Agency is a fantastic choice for a safari adventure—reasonably priced, well-organized, and staffed with passionate guides like Fredy. We highly recommend both Wivi Agency and Fredy for an amazing safari experience in Tanzania

An exceptionally professional and passionate tour operators
Our trip to Kenya was nothing short of magical, and a huge part of that was thanks to our amazing safari captain, Benson. We explored Masai Mara → Lake Nakuru → Lake Naivasha → Amboseli, and every single day was perfectly planned, stress-free, and filled with incredible wildlife moments.
Benson was phenomenal – extremely knowledgeable, friendly, and always enthusiastic about making sure we had the best experience. One thing that really stood out was his punctuality. If we agreed to leave at 6:00 AM, the car engine would be running at exactly 6:00 AM, ready to go. This allowed us to maximize our time in the parks, often being the first ones out in the morning and the last ones back in the evening – other tour groups even commented on how much more we managed to see compared to them!
Another highlight was Benson’s patience. He never rushed us – if we wanted to watch a pride of lions or a herd of elephants for an extra 20 minutes, he gladly waited. He even went the extra mile to make sure we saw what we were most excited about. For example, we really wanted to see crocodiles, so Benson coordinated with a ranger to take us to the perfect spot — and we saw many of them up close. That level of effort made our safari feel truly personalized.
The logistics were also handled perfectly. Despite us having strict vegan dietary requirements, every lodge and camp had delicious meals with plenty of options, which made the entire trip so much more enjoyable.
Every park had its own charm – Masai Mara with the endless plains and big cats, Lake Nakuru with its rhinos and flamingos, Lake Naivasha with its serene boat ride and hippos, and Amboseli with the stunning backdrop of Mount Kilimanjaro.
I cannot recommend this experience enough. If you want a professional, punctual, and passionate guide who will make sure you get the absolute most out of your Kenyan safari, ask for Benson – you won’t regret it!

Experience of a lifetime!
We enjoyed immensely our 6-day private mid-range Safari to Tarangire, Serengeti, and Ngorongoro that we booked through Meru Slopes. From start to finish the experience was flawless. Jerome was the sales rep that provided great customer service and answered all my pre-trip questions in a timely manner. Our driver / guide was Frank who went out of our way to make sure we were well taken care of and happy throughout the trip. He had a keen eye to spot wildlife which was most important to us. He was persistent in making sure we saw as much as possible considering it is always unpredictable what you might find on any given day but that was part of the excitement. The Toyota Land cruisers are fun and we enjoyed looking out the open roof area to see what we could spot. We were well fed the entire trip (too much food) especially since with the exception of one day on the go we had hot lunches. We enjoyed all the lodges and the amenities considering some are in the middle of nowhere - they were all clean with excellent buffet breakfasts and dinners. One was particularly upscale and the others were all glamping style, comfortable, private, with electricity and hot water. All-in-all would highly recommend Meru Slopes. Jerome and Frank made the trip memorable and special, a definite bucket-list item. Our guide was knowledgeable and very personable - perhaps, he could have volunteered a bit more information about the history, animal behavior, culture but when we asked he had answers. We preferred anyway to soak in the experience vs. info overload.
